Cowboys 2025 NFL Schedule Released for Dak Prescott, Lamb, George Pickens' 1st Year

Scott PolacekMay 14, 2025

Let the Brian Schottenheimer era begin.

The Dallas Cowboys hired the first-time head coach this offseason after they parted ways with Mike McCarthy following a disappointing 7-10 effort in 2024. They also traded for wide receiver George Pickens to provide more support in the aerial attack alongside CeeDee Lamb.

Such offseason moves set the stage for a 2025 campaign that will be the first one since 2021 where Dallas is looking to bounce back from a season when it missed the playoffs entirely.

That 2021 season kicked off a stretch of three straight playoff appearances, so Dak Prescott, Lamb, Pickens and Co. will look to replicate some of that success in 2025.

Here is a look at the schedule they will have to overcome while attempting to do so, which starts with a headline opener against the reigning-champion Philadelphia Eagles.

Analysis

Navigating the 2025 schedule will be anything but easy for the Cowboys.

Their own division naturally stands out, as the Eagles are the reigning Super Bowl champions. What's more, the Washington Commanders reached the NFC Championship Game and have a bright future ahead of them with Jayden Daniels under center.

Facing each of those teams twice is not a fortunate break for Dallas.

Neither is a slate of games against the AFC West and the NFC North.

The NFC North featured three playoff teams last season in the Detroit Lions, Green Bay Packers and Minnesota Vikings. So did the AFC West with the Kansas City Chiefs, Los Angeles Chargers and Denver Broncos.

Dallas will have to face a list of quarterbacks that includes Patrick Mahomes, Jalen Hurts, Daniels, Justin Herbert, Jordan Love and Jared Goff, among others, in a schedule that doesn't offer many breaks.

Pivotal Matchups

Every NFL team needs to win divisional games to remain competitive, but that is especially the case for the Cowboys.

After all, the Eagles and Commanders likely aren't going to lose many games between them this season given their overall talent level and expectations. Dallas will have the opportunity to hand them head-to-head losses a combined four times during the season and will need to take advantage of some of those chances to remain competitive in the NFC East.

Elsewhere, the games against the NFC North stand out.

All four teams in the division could be realistic wild-card contenders in 2025 after the Vikings, Lions and Packers reached the playoffs last season and the Chicago Bears hired new head coach Ben Johnson after he helped Detroit find success as the offensive coordinator.

If the Eagles or Commanders end up winning the NFC East, the Cowboys' only path to reaching the playoffs will be through the wild card.

They figure to be battling with the NFC North teams for those coveted spots and could use some head-to-head wins for tiebreaking purposes.
